Table 7
Configuration Menu Screens Summary
FOLDER OR LINK TAB
FUNCTION
Quick Setup
Quickly configure WAN interfaces or VPN connections.
Network
Interface
Port Role
Use this screen to set the ZyWALL’s flexible ports as LAN1, WLAN,
or DMZ.
Ethernet
Manage Ethernet interfaces and virtual Ethernet interfaces.
PPP
Create and manage PPPoE and PPTP interfaces.
Cellular
Configure a cellular Internet connection for an installed 3G card.
Tunnel
Configure tunneling between IPv4 and IPv6 networks.
VLAN
Create and manage VLAN interfaces and virtual VLAN interfaces.
Bridge
Create and manage bridges and virtual bridge interfaces.
Trunk
Create and manage trunks (groups of interfaces) for load
balancing.
Routing
Policy Route
Create and manage routing policies.
Static Route
Create and manage IP static routing information.
RIP
Configure device-level RIP settings.
OSPF
Configure device-level OSPF settings, including areas and virtual
links.
Zone
Configure zones used to define various policies.
DDNS
DDNS
Define and manage the ZyWALL’s DDNS domain names.
NAT
Set up and manage port forwarding rules.
HTTP Redirect
Set up and manage HTTP redirection rules.
ALG
Configure SIP, H.323, and FTP pass-through settings.
IP/MAC
Binding
Summary
Configure IP to MAC address bindings for devices connected to
each supported interface.
Exempt List
Configure ranges of IP addresses to which the ZyWALL does not
apply IP/MAC binding.
DNS Inbound
LB
DNS Load
Balancing
Configure DNS Load Balancing.
Auth. Policy
Define rules to force user authentication.
